Sibelius
Overview: Sibelius is a music notation program that allows you to create sheet music, from a simple chord sheet to a full orchestral score. You can enter music into the program either by using the piano keyboard, computer keyboard, or scanner (with existing sheet music). There is a Sibelius work station on the third floor of the Davis Family Library near the M1500's (call number).
Music notation
What it is:
Creating sheet music so that others can perform it.
What you need:
Music notation software, such as Sibelius.
How you do it:
Enter the music into the software, either by playing it on a piano keyboard attached to the computer, entering it via a computer keyboard, or scanning and then editing existing sheet music.
